CVE-2018-9518

In nfc_llcp_build_sdreq_tlv of llcp_commands.c, there is a possible out of bounds write due to a missing bounds check. This could lead to local escalation of privilege with System execution privileges needed. User interaction is not needed for exploitation. Product: Android. Versions: Android kernel. Android ID: A-73083945.

Bugzilla
CVE-2018-9518 kernel: NFC: llcp: Out of bounds write in nfc_llcp_sdp_tlv struct in nfc/llcp_commands.c
bugzilla·2018-09-19·CVSS 7.8
CVE-2018-9518 [HIGH] CVE-2018-9518 kernel: NFC: llcp: Out of bounds write in nfc_llcp_sdp_tlv struct in nfc/llcp_commands.c
CVE-2018-9518 kernel: NFC: llcp: Out of bounds write in nfc_llcp_sdp_tlv struct in nfc/llcp_commands.c
A flaw was found in the Linux kernel in nfc_llcp_build_sdreq_tlv() in net/nfc/llcp_commands.c that lack of size check may lead to an out of bounds write.
Introduced by:
https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git/commit/?id=d9b8d8e19b073096d3609bbd60f82148d128b555
Upstream patch:
https://git.kernel.org/pub/scm/linux/kernel/git/torvalds/linux.git/commit/?id=fe9c842695e26d8116b61b80bfb905356f07834b
Discussion:
Created kernel tracking bugs for this issue:
Affects: fedora-all [bug 1631030]
---
This was fixed for Fedora with the 4.16 rebases
---
Note:
No Red Hat products are vulnerable to this flaw.
